HomeMy WebLinkAboutCC Resolution 7194 (Spinnaker on the Bay)RESOLUTION NO. 7194 RESOLUTION O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F SAN RAFAEL ADOPTING AN AMENDMENT TO THE URBAN DESIGN AND DEVELOPMENT POLICY STATEMENT FOR EAST SAN RAFAEL FOR SPINNAKER ON THE BAY DEVELOPMENT ON COUNTY ASSESSOR'S PARCELS 9-010-17, 18, 19, 20, 21; 9-100-01, 04, 05; AND 9-142-13, 24, 26, 53 WHEREAS, in 1982 the Planning Department reviewed an application for amendment to the Urban Design and Development Policy Statement for East San Rafael for a 696 unit residential and commercial development on the subject property involving major filling of existing lagoon and wetland areas; and WHEREAS, the present General Plan designation is Residential and Open Space Review Area but the Urban Design and Development Policy Statement for East San Rafael designates the site for residential, commercial and inboard marina use; and WHEREAS, after consultation with many agencies and organizations, an initial environmental study was prepared and presented to the Planning Commission in April 1983, recommending preparation of a focused environmental impact report; and WHEREAS, draft and final environmental impacts reports certified by the City Council on November 19, 1984, were prepared in accordance with the California Environmental Quality Act and concluded that the initial project has the potential to result in unavoidable adverse environmental impacts; and WHEREAS, the project has been significantly modified to address a number of unavoidable adverse impacts, reducing such impacts to acceptable levels; and WHEREAS, the project has been reviewed for consistency with the draft East San Rafael Neighborhood Plan and after detailed review of neighborhood issues, it has been determined that the project is not prejudicial to the Plan process and that an all -residential development as proposed is appropriate for the site. RESOLUTION NO. 7194 N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the San Rafael City Council adopts an amendment to the Urban Design and Development Policy Statement for East San Rafael for the residential project referred to as "Spinnaker on the Bay" and the findings as follows: The amendment to the Urban Design and Development Policy Statement for East San Rafael would permit an all -residential use without filling of the lagoon and wetland areas. After a thorough review of environmental issues, it was determined that the amendment is justified in that the present policy statement designation for marina, residential and commercial uses is inappropriate. A marina project has the potential to create unavoidable adverse environmental impacts. Additionally, the amendment promotes residential development in East San Rafael and encourages a balance of needed land uses. I, JEANNE M. LEONCINI, Clerk of the City of San Rafael, hereby certify that the foregoing resolution was duly and regularly introduced and adopted at a regular meeting of the Council of said City on Monday , the Sixteenth day of September 1985, by the following vote, to wit: AYES: COUNCILMEMBERS : Frugoli, Nave & Russom NOES: COUNCILMEMBERS : Vice -Mayor Breiner ABSENT: COUNCILMEMBERS Mayor Mulryan JEA E M.
